gpt4 book ai didi

python - Google Cloud Functions 包含 Brew 依赖项

转载 作者:行者123 更新时间:2023-12-02 20:12:59 25 4
gpt4 key购买 nike

由于 Google AppEngine 2.7 不允许使用 C lib 扩展的第三方库,因此我一直在寻找替代方案来设置类似于存储库中所示的后端:https://github.com/jpf/okta-pysaml2-example 。它基本上是用于 python 的 saml,将与我的 GAE 标准环境一起运行。

Google 云功能似乎非常适合,但我没有找到安装 Brew 依赖项的方法。这不可能吗?

最佳答案

无法为 Cloud Functions 或 App Engine 标准环境(2.7 或 3.7)安装系统级依赖项。

相反,您需要 create an App Engine Flex custom runtime ,并手动定义一个用于安装依赖项的 Dockerfile ,其中一行如下所示:

RUN apt-get install libffi-dev libxmlsec1 libssl-dev

另请注意,App Engine 平台是 Ubuntu,因此您将使用 apt 包管理器,而不是 brew(适用于 macOS)。

关于python - Google Cloud Functions 包含 Brew 依赖项,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/53125739/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com